Last Updated at 11 October 2024MANUL SS: A Comprehensive Profile of a Rural Sikkim School
MANUL SS, a government-run school in the rural heart of North Sikkim, stands as a testament to educational access in a remote area. Established in 1965 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ution provides primary, upper primary, and secondary education (classes 1-10). Its commitment to education is evident in its robust infrastructure and dedicated teaching staff.
The school boasts eight well-maintained classrooms, ensuring ample space for learning. Its facilities include a functional library housing 224 books, a playground for recreational activities, and readily available tap water. The presence of both boys' and girls' toilets underscores the school's commitment to providing a comfortable and inclusive environment. Furthermore, the school utilizes ten computers for teaching and learning purposes, reflecting an attempt to integrate technology into the curriculum.
MANUL SS has a strong faculty comprising 14 male teachers and 7 female teachers, along with a dedicated pre-primary teacher. This collective teaching strength of 21 educators ensures that students receive personalized attention and quality instruction. English serves as the primary medium of instruction, further enriching the students' linguistic capabilities. The school follows the CBSE board for class 10, reflecting a commitment to nationally recognized academic standards. The school also provides a midday meal prepared on the school premises, addressing the nutritional needs of its students.
The school's commitment to inclusive education is apparent in its provision of a pre-primary section, catering to the needs of younger learners. The school's rural location, however, presents certain challenges. The absence of a boundary wall highlights a potential need for enhanced security measures. Similarly, the lack of ramps for disabled children signifies a potential area for improvement in terms of accessibility and inclusivity.
The school’s location in the MANGAN block of NORTH SIKKIM district of Sikkim, makes it a vital hub for education in the area. Its accessibility via an all-weather road ensures that students can attend classes regardless of weather conditions. The academic year commences in April, following the standard academic calendar. The school’s government-provided building stands as a reliable and stable environment for teaching and learning.
